Well it's done ... I put in some new boat seats on my Triton (2002)...not Triton seats mind you as it was out of the budget but pretty good ones.  Did take the bracing off the Triton seats and put on the back of the new ones for more strength and ease of putting on.  Came out ok.  Now its time to wax the ol girl and armor up the seats and other stuff and get ready for fall and winter.  I was using gorilla tape to mend all the places that were tearing from various reasons but in the hot weather the sticky stuff would get on your cloths.  So anyway it's done and was just happy enough to post.  Tight Lines all
